We did that excursion last summer and thought it was a great sampler of what the island had to offer. Stingray City was awesome! Hell wasn't that spectacular, but at least we can say we went. The turtle farm was very cool too...you get to hold the smaller turtles.

 

I am almost certain the excursion time would be on ship time. The good news about that excursion is that you get to see several things and still will have some time to shop in port if you want.
